Work Hours Exact hours to be determined with supervisor; generally up to 20 hours per week. ## Description The PT DBA Support Specialist (Ellucian Banner) is responsible for assisting in the day-to-day monitoring, maintenance, and technical support of our institution's Ellucian Banner ERP database environment. Working closely with Senior DBAs and the enterprise applications team, this role assists in ensuring the high availability, security, and optimal performance of Oracle databases supporting Banner Student, Finance, HR, and Financial Aid modules. The ideal candidate is a proactive problem solver who understands the unique database architecture of higher education ERP systems., * Assist with daily health checks of Oracle databases supporting Ellucian Banner, monitoring for alerts, tablespace limits, and blocked sessions. * Support troubleshooting Banner Job Submission (JOBSUB) issues, concurrent processing errors, and database connectivity problems for end-users and functional teams. * Assist with managing Oracle database users, schemas, and Banner-specific security roles/permissions in accordance with institutional compliance and FERPA guidelines. * Collaborate with senior DBAs in cloning and refreshing non-production Banner environments (Test, Development, Stage) from the Production database. * Assist with supporting the deployment of Ellucian Banner releases, regulatory updates, and Oracle Critical Patch Updates (CPUs) under the guidance of senior staff. * Assist with monitoring and verifying daily Oracle RMAN backups and export/import jobs to ensure robust disaster recovery readiness. * Maintain precise documentation for Banner database configurations, upgrade logs, and standard operating procedures (SOPs).
